18. Scope of Work (Services)

The contractor shall provide maintenance of combined desks by replacing wooden components only, while preserving existing metal frames and non-wood parts.

Scope includes

  • On-site assessment to verify exact wooden component requirements per desk/school
  • Procurement of wooden replacement parts:
  • Desktops (match existing footprint; dimension 30 inch)
  • Legs / lower set (replacement legs 20-inch compatible joinery
  • Aprons/Supports (15-inch structural replacement members)
  • Anti-rust treatment and finishing for metal frame components prior to installation
  • Sanding and sealing/finishing coats
  • Safe installation and quality checks
  • Painting SOS CVI logo on each maintained combined desk
  • Delivery and installation to each designated school location

19. Technical Specifications (Minimum Standards)

  • Replacements must be compatible with existing metal frames; no irreversible modifications to metal parts
  • Wood type: durable hardwood or engineered wood suitable for classroom environments
  • Finishes: low VOC, child-safe coatings; smooth splinter-free surfaces; rounded edges
  • Fasteners: corrosion-resistant screws/bolts compatible with metal frames
  • Safety: no protruding nails/splinters; stable geometry; improved/maintained ergonomics

20. Quality assurance:

  • fit stability (no wobble)
  • zero defect surfaces
  • safe edges and secure joints
  • Warranty: minimum six months on workmanship and materials for replaced components
